Elysium Hotel - Paphos
34.77193, 32.40657Overview
At the 5-star luxurious Elysium Hotel Paphos, you can stay close to the underground Tombs of the Kings, as it is situated only a 9-minute stroll away. The 5-star luxurious Elysium Hotel Paphos also offers 24-hour front desk assistance and wake-up service. Located just 1.7 km from the Hamam Baths, this Paphos hotel provides a banquet hall.
Location
Nestled in the historical centre of Paphos and merely a 6-minute stroll from Zephyros Adventure Sports, the hotel is nearly a 10-minute drive from the Fusion Therapy Centre. A historic area, where the accommodation sits, grants access to cultural attractions like the Paphos Ethnographic Museum, which is a mere 1.8 km away. Guests might as well visit City Walls, situated approximately a 25-minute walk away. Feel in total harmony with nature by visiting the Kato Paphos Archaeological Park, 2.5 km from the Elysium Paphos.
Also, there is Agapinoros 1 bus station within a few blocks of this Paphos hotel.
Rooms
Featuring warm decor, the rooms are furnished with sound-proofed windows. Bedrooms come with extra-long beds. Bathrooms include a bidet and a separate toilet, along with comforts such as toiletries and bathrobes. Guests can take advantage of views of the sea.
Eat & Drink
Ristorante Bacco restaurant looks out onto the ocean and specialises in Italian cuisine. There is also a lounge bar.
Leisure & Business
The Elysium has a sand beach area with sun loungers and parasols. Guests who enjoy an active lifestyle can make use of a personal trainer and yoga instruction provided at a health club on site. Spa options at the property include a wellness centre along with a steam room, a Jacuzzi, and a sauna. There is a meeting room available for corporate travellers.
